What is Central Desktop?
Central Desktop operates as a sophisticated project collaboration platform engineered to address the complex workflow requirements of modern businesses. By providing a centralized hub for secure workspaces, real-time project tracking, and automated reporting, the platform effectively bridges the gap between disparate team functions. Its architecture is specifically designed to support the high-velocity needs of marketers and creative agencies, offering seamless integration with existing cloud services to ensure operational continuity. How much funding has Central Desktop raised?
Central Desktop has raised a total of $6M across 1 funding round:
Private Equity
$6M
Private Equity (2008): $6M with participation from OpenView Venture Partners
